Cab. Tonneau

Is there a difference in size in the tonneau covers for manual top cars vs. electric tops? There HAS to be.

I bought a beautiful factory tonneau that was never on the car! I cannot get it to fit mine though. All of the snaps are in the right place... except the fit over and around the folded top. Even stretching (hard) won't make it fit.

In comparing to my boot, there is a difference in the pleat/seam at the rear corners.
